Replacing your windows with impact-rated glass involves a few variables that shift your final total. First, the size and number of openings in your home play the biggest role, as custom measurements require more material and labor. The style of window you choose—like single-hung, casement, or sliders—also changes the math, as does the frame material, such as vinyl versus aluminum. If you live in an area with stricter wind-load requirements, that might necessitate thicker glass or specialized hardware.
When you look at the investment for impact windows, the final number depends on the frame materials, the size of your openings, and the specific glass strength required for your local building codes. Projects involving custom shapes or larger spans will generally pull the price higher. An impact window is a window engineered with a strong, laminated glass that can resist breaking from high-speed debris. This laminated layer helps keep the glass intact even when struck, preventing dangerous shards from entering your home. They offer superior protection against wind and water intrusion.
While impact windows offer substantial protection, some older models might have a slight tint or distortion, though modern options have greatly improved. The initial investment cost is also higher compared to standard windows. However, the enhanced security, durability, and potential for energy savings are often considered valuable trade-offs for homeowners in Las Vegas.
The 'highest rated' impact window typically refers to those that meet rigorous testing standards, such as those established by Miami-Dade County or the Florida Building Code. These certifications signify a window's ability to withstand extreme wind speeds and projectile impacts. The best choice for your home will depend on local requirements and your specific needs.
